Job Summary

Total Safety is looking for an Air Technician to join their safety conscious team! The Air Technician provides quality workmanship in the cleaning calibrating and repair of various fixed and portable gas monitoring systems water/moisture content measuring equipment and breathing equipment.

Total Safetyâis the worlds premier provider of integrated safety and compliance services and the products necessary to support them including gas detection respiratory protection safety training fire protection compliance and inspection industrial hygiene onsite emergency medical treatment/paramedics communications systems engineered systems design and materials management. Our Core Values are People Safety & Wellbeing Accountability Responsibility Empowerment Honesty Transparency and Integrity.

Essential Duties:âââ

Receipt inspection cleaning servicing reassembling and testing of various SCBA (Self Contained Breathing Apparatus) and other respiratory equipment and breathing air equipment in accordance with approved testing and service procedures.

Routine inspection and maintenance of breathing air regulators and reducers

Completes all documentation and data entry associated with inspection and repair in a timely and accurate manner and obtains signature from customer so that proper invoicing and documentation can be provided to customer as required. This includes all inspection and repair documents job cost billable expenses and time sheets.

Learns to conduct detailed visual inspections and system functional tests of various systems and equipment for the purpose of reporting any deficiencies and corrective action recommendations to customer. Learns to assess the repair needed and to quote the customer price and delivery for repair or replacement.

Assists others in facilities including stocking shelves with clean tested and ready to use equipment and pulling staging and loading customer orders onto trucks for delivery. Maintains work area and other areas in a clean and orderly condition. Performs additional duties after training.

Skills and Experience:âââ

At least one (1) year of field experience in fire protection petrochemical oil refinery or related industry.

Must have a valid drivers license from state of residence and valid proof of vehicle insurance. Must possess good driving record and be insurable for Total Safety vehicle insurance while driving company truck. Forklift experience preferred. Must have ability to pass internal forklift certification as required.

Demonstrated ability to operate electronic safety equipment and understand production platform shutdowns performed through fire and gas detection systems.

Ability to operate and maintain reassemble and test electronic safety equipment in accordance with manufacturers specifications.

Ability to troubleshoot and diagnose assigned equipment problems and take corrective action within policy and procedure limitations.

Knowledge of all regulatory standards pertaining to assigned responsibilities i.e. State OSHA and NFPA regulations etc.

Working Environment:âââ

Shop and yard environment. May be frequently exposed to wet humid outside weather conditions and vibration. Works in some customer environments during the latter part of training. May be exposed to high pressure chemicals and shop traffic.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ate.

â

Educational Requirements:âââ

High School diploma or GED. Associates degree technical or military training strongly preferred. âââ
